@M0zebra It's not that bad - you need energy. Start with a few collectors, and reactors. Gotta be fast to get the initial energy. A single blaster will protect you from a thin flood (all you need to worry about for now). Build out, make sure you're protected by SAMs, focus on energy production for ages - you need lots. Mortars destroy a ton of creeper in both depth and AOE - but they need lots of power to work. Takes a bit to get the hang of, but it's worth it.

While some days are easy (times under 2 minutes), other days can take me up to 15 minutes. Many of the regulars rarely take over 10 minutes. MAIN IDEA: Don't build a lot at the beginning. If your ENERGY goes from a surplus (green) to a deficit (red), you are building too much. Try to keep your energy creation so that you have neither a surplus or a deficit. Usually start out by building collectors on high ground, and grab an upgrade or 2 if you can. If your energy is in a big deficit, your weapons will only fire once in a while. Keep your energy creation going so that your weapons won't starve. I hope that helps. Many of us have been playing this version for a few years.
